XML Refactoring produces inconsistent End of Line (EOL) style
Post by Anonymous1 »
Hi,
our SVN only allows to commit files with consistent end of line styles. Normally, this is the Windows EOL.
When I use the XML Refactoring tool, I can't commit the changed files anymore afterwards. This is because it seems that the tool adds inconsistent line endings to our XML files.
Can somebody confirm this? I think this is a bug.

Re: XML Refactoring produces inconsistent End of Line (EOL) style
Hello,
We have reproduced the issue on our side. Currently we are working to fix this problem.
You will be notified when a fix is available.
As an workaround, open the XML files in editor and then apply the refactoring operation.
